Consent banner (project Murkwall) rolls out behind the `cb_phase2` flag. Review the region gating in `bannerRules.ts` first; everything else is styling. Telemetry goes to the internal Pinewatch collector, not the public pipeline. The collector client is configured in `telemetry/init.ts` and authenticates with the key below.

gateway credential: qvz23-XSZTNBjrucz4Q49XMT1TuVw

## Tuning

The receipt mailer (Almsgate) batches donation receipts and sends through the Thornquay relay. On-call: if the queue backs up, resist the urge to crank batch size — the relay rate-limits per connection, and bigger batches just mean bigger retries. Scale worker count first, then shorten the flush interval. Dedupe window must stay longer than the retry horizon or donors get duplicate receipts, which generates tickets. All knobs live in one place and are read at worker start. Current production values follow.

tuning table, kajop-yafof:
QUOTAS = {
    "wenath": 10,
    "ulaael": 5,
}

Subject: Survey kit crate going out

Hi dispatch,

The crate with the Ridgemoor survey instruments is packed and sitting by bay two — levels, tripods, the lot. It needs to reach the Calder Flats site office before noon tomorrow, and the gear is fragile, so flag it for careful loading. Here's the hand-over instruction for the courier:

drop instructions, yagug-badug: the jorix casok courier leaves the eliath ledger at gate 3779 under passcode 753269

# Moving Signed Contracts Between Offices

Quick rules for the receiving side. Signed contracts come over from the Brindle Row office in orange folders inside a locked satchel — the courier keeps the satchel, you keep the folders. Count folders against the slip, initial it, hand the slip back. Don't photocopy anything at the desk; originals go straight to the vault tray. Runs happen Tuesdays and Fridays, usually before noon.

Give the courier the confidential instruction that follows, exactly as appended.

drop instructions, bahif-bahip: the norax feniel courier leaves the drumir kaseth rusir ledger at gate 1983 under passcode 849948